Fetch · 1 day ago
iOS Engineer, Apprenticeship
Maximize your interview chances
E-CommerceLoyalty Programs
No H1B
Insider Connection @Fetch
Get 3x more responses when you reach out via email instead of LinkedIn.
Responsibilities
Extend and maintain an existing codebase while optimizing app performance whether it is related to networking, UI, or data management
Build and implement features ranging from bare-bones ideas requiring ongoing interactions to those with highly-specific designs for a rapidly growing user base, following iOS human interface guidelines
Focus on innovation whether it’s tackling and solving new problems or approaching old problems in novel ways
Work in a collaborative, team environment focused on collaboration, open communication, direct feedback and knowledge sharing
Qualification
Find out how your skills align with this job's requirements. If anything seems off, you can easily click on the tags to select or unselect skills to reflect your actual expertise.
Required
Experience building mobile iOS applications using Swift
Experience with SwiftUI and UIKit
Experience building with modern architecture patterns (e.g. MVVM)
Exposure to multi-threaded code (e.g. GCD, Swift Concurrency)
A solid foundation of functional and/or object-oriented programming
Experience with version control systems (e.g. Git)
Effective communication skills, including the ability to translate and explain technical issues to non-technical team members
Passion for staying up-to-date with the latest trends, technologies, and advancements in the iOS ecosystem.
Ability to work full-time (40 hours per week) from either one of Fetch’s offices or remotely, in the United States, for a fixed term of 12-16 weeks.
While a degree is not required for this position, the apprenticeship program is not intended for students who are actively enrolled in a full-time, degree-seeking program.
In order to be eligible for this program, full-time students must be within a month of their anticipated graduation date.
Due to the short-term nature of this role, we are not able to transfer existing H1Bs or support new applications for the FY 2026 lottery.
Company
Fetch
Fetch is a consumer-engagement platform that enables users to earn and redeem rewards.
Funding
Current Stage
Late StageTotal Funding
$631.85MKey Investors
Morgan Stanley Private CreditHamilton LaneSoftBank Vision Fund
2024-03-20Debt Financing· $50M
2022-04-07Series E· $240M
2022-04-07Debt Financing· undefined
Recent News
Crunchbase News
2024-10-30
2024-10-22
2024-10-18
Company data provided by crunchbase